The country side is green and the fields are covered with an assortment of crops that are flourishing because of the recent rains.

The convoy of delegates from the Ministry of Agriculture, JICA and Japanese Embassy plus journalist from many media houses is quite long as we branch off the main road that goes to Ngoma.

What greets a visitor upon arrival is a big contrast with the days of yore. Residents are busy working on their rice farms at Ngoma while others are helping in the creation of the Irrigation dam and the solar plant under construction.
